InsuranceDekho Launches $2M ESOP Liquidity Programme

InsuranceDekho, a leading Indian insurance aggregator, has launched its first Employee Stock Ownership Plan (ESOP) liquidity program worth $2 million. The initiative allows employees to partially cash out their vested stock options, marking a significant milestone in the company's growth journey.

InsuranceDekho, which operates across 1,800 cities and 98 percent of Indian pin codes, serves both individuals and businesses. Its portfolio spans motor, health, life, travel, pet, and corporate insurance, offering more than 650 plans from 48 insurers. The company's operating revenue surged 73.5% to Rs 1,290 crore in FY25.

Earlier this year, InsuranceDekho raised $70 million in a funding round co-led by Beams Fintech Fund, MUFG, and BNP Paribas Cardif. This latest ESOP liquidity program enables about 150 current and former employees to realize financial gains while continuing to hold equity in the company. InsuranceDekho plans to expand its ESOP pool with new grants to benefit employees at all levels as the platform scales.
